Why Toyota Highlander insurance costs what it does in South Dakota

5-star safety rating

Lowers liability + medical-payments premiums by ~2–5% vs an equivalent 3-star vehicle.

Not on theft top-100

No theft-rank surcharge on comprehensive premium.

Moderate repair cost

Parts cost and claim severity sit near the national average.

South Dakota cost driver

South Dakota requires 25/50/25 liability + 25/50 UM. Rural Plains geography, low traffic density, and a clean-record-skewed pool keep premiums well below the national average.

  2. 02Is full coverage required on a financed Highlander?

    Yes. If your Highlander has a loan or lease, the lender will require both comprehensive and collision (together "full coverage") for the duration of the loan. South Dakota law itself only requires the state liability minimums (25/50/25 plus 25/50 UM), but the lender's contract overrides that.

  4. 04Does the Highlander's 5-star safety rating lower my premium?

    Yes, a small but real amount. The Highlander's 5-star NHTSA rating means lower expected injury claims in an at-fault collision, which insurers price into both liability and medical-payments premiums. The discount is typically 2-5% vs an equivalent 3-star vehicle.

  5. 05Does South Dakota require SR-22 after a DUI for a Highlander?

    After a DUI, South Dakota requires an SR-22 filing from your insurer certifying you carry the state minimum coverage. The filing itself is usually $25, but the underlying premium for a Highlander typically jumps 60-150% for 3-5 years after the DUI. Some carriers won't write new SR-22s — Progressive, Travelers, and The General are the most common SR-22 writers.
